How does an exterminator get rid of rats? … WebMar 24, 2024 · How Much Does It Cost. Rat extermination can be very costly. It all depends on the size of the house to inspect and the number of rats that are present in the home. A standard rat extermination costs between $250 and $700. Also, you could see the costs balloon up over $1,200 if the rat infestation is really bad.

STEP 6: Contact a pest control professional to get rid of roof rats. WebNov 17, 2024 · Step 1: Inspect Your Home for Rats. Start by conducting a thorough home inspection to find where the rats are coming from. Assess both the internal and external environment, because most rats sneak into your house in search of food.
